This one's pretty simple and straightforward- a crocheted phone cozy. I needed something to protect my phone, and I love crocheting so this happened!
Recommended yarn weight: Worsted
Recommended crochet hook size: 4.5-5mm
Row 2: single crochet across chain, making 3 sc in the last chain. Do NOT turn.
Row 3: continue sc across the opposite side of the chain, making 3 sc in the last chain. Do not turn.
Continue sc into each sc, and keep going until the cozy is as long as your cellphone! You will basically single crochet into a spiral as it builds the length of the cozy.
When you have reached the desired length, stop in the middle and chain about 6-7 to form a loop that will be part of the button enclosure. Continue along with your single crochets as normal.
This is a quick, easy little project that you can do in front of the TV, yet fun enough to keep your hands busy.
